Seen on the way of our Germany tour . . In a small side street . . .
This anchor was salvaged from the Rhine at low tide (low water level)
and is a reminder of the Rhine shipping of that time in the old course of the Rhine.
In 1952, the Rhine side canal was completed for today's shipping.
This anchor can be seen on the old town wall of Bad Bellingen.
